Rekonstitution
Centrifuge the tube before opening. Reconstituting to a concentration more than 100 μg/mL is recommended. Dissolve the lyophilized protein in distilled water.
Buffer
Lyophilized from 0.22 μm filtered solution in 20 mM Tris, 150 mM NaCL ( pH 8.0). Normally 8 % trehalose is added as protectant before lyophilization.
Lagerung
-20 °C,-80 °C
Informationen zur Lagerung
-20 to -80°C for 12 months as supplied from date of receipt., -80°C for 3-6 months after reconstitution., 2-8°C for 2-7 days after reconstitution., Recommend to aliquot the protein into smaller quantities for optimal storage. Please minimize freeze-thaw cycles.

Target
E-cadherin (CDH1)
(Cadherin 1, Type 1, E-Cadherin (Epithelial) (CDH1))
E-cadherin is the core component of epithelial adherens junctions, essential for tissue development, differentiation, and maintenance. It is also fundamental for tissue barrier formation, a critical function of epithelial tissues.
